Bio
Greg Sczebel is not your typical, twentysomething “soul” singer. If anything, he’s the exact opposite. Or maybe he’s just trying his darndest to bring the soul back to popular music….like when Stevie, Billy, Freddie and The King of Pop reigned on the Hit Parade. This is the type of artist Greg Sczebel aspires to be, and the type of music he works relentlessly to create. Intently staying independent for the past 8 years (despite interest from numerous major US labels), Sczebel chose to pursue longevity over instant fame and determined to earn a respected career the old fashioned way - through hard work, extensive performing and creativity. Still based in the small city and vacation destination of Salmon Arm, BC, Sczebel has gathered national and international recognition in his young career - including a Juno, a Western Canadian Music Award, and two grand-prize awards from Yoko Ono and David Sonenberg’s esteemed John Lennon Songwriting Contest. He has performed numerous times with Grammy Award winners David Foster and Michael Buble, and is a regular keyboard player and background vocalist for multi-platinum selling Country artist, Paul Brandt. He was also recently chosen to write and record a single with Los Angeles producer, Toby Gad, who’s credits include writing and producing Beyonce’s smash hit, “If I Were a Boy” and Fergie's "Big Girls Don't Cry". And that’s the short version of the story of this young blue-eyed soulman with the impossible-to-read last name (for the record, it’s pronounced “Sa-Bell” with a soft ‘a’. Greg Sczebel’s sophomore album, “Love & the Lack Thereof” is available in stores nationwide. -
